Output c42af4f951dc0381fff667786aa29dc32e9e89e72fc73f18ae07bed8b4775e21:1

value
1293948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a759a7c27c0b1f77d160151673a221407b86eb OP_EQUAL
address
3Ki7X2mEEVQeNoMbPJbcFXqsjWKbR3mR4w
transaction
c42af4f951dc0381fff667786aa29dc32e9e89e72fc73f18ae07bed8b4775e21
spent
true